Silent Scone@ASUS wrote:
Have you posted the kit PN at all?
They might have removed those options on this gen, will have to check. Testing needs to be methodical, I notice you’ll adjust VCCSA and IO and also DIMM voltage. The module voltage should be the last thing you really adjust.
VCCIO and VCCSA need to be adjusted in 10 to 15mv increments. Too much can also be just as detrimental as too little.*
